Druck auf Anfrage Neuware - Printed after ordering - This book presents modern concepts of the formation of structural-phase states, defect structure, and properties of high-speed steel 1.3355 after high-temperature tempering and electron-beam treatment (EBT). It employs methods of modern physical materials science, particularly transmission electron microscopy, to establish quantitative parameters of structure, phase composition, and fine substructure and to reveal the physical nature of hardening of high-speed steel after tempering and EBT. The book also formulates model concepts for the formation of gradients of structural-phase states during surfacing and subsequent treatments. It is intended for a wide range of specialists, including scientific researchers and engineers working in the field of materials science and the physics of condensed systems, as well as teachers, postgraduates, and students specializing in materials science.

Druck auf Anfrage Neuware - Printed after ordering - This book presents the results of research on the regularities during thermocyclic impact on changes in structural-phase states of functional alloys with low-stability or instability in the area of structural-phase transformations. Without clarification of the physical regularities of the influence of thermomechanical impact on the properties of alloys, it is impossible to develop technological processes of processing functional materials; therefore, the book widely uses the results of many years of research by the authors of the book. It is known that critical temperatures and stresses for martensitic transformation, for example, B 2 B 19', in NiTi are very sensitive to cycling. The study of structural-phase states, corresponding to changes in physical-mechanical properties of intermetallics in the area of transformations, is a necessary aspect of understanding the nature of the influence of thermomechanical cycling on the properties of functional alloys. This book is dedicated to the fundamental physical aspects of stability, the influence of structural defects on properties and structural-phase transformations of FCC alloys. This book is useful for a wide range of specialists-scientific researchers and engineers, working in the field of materials science and physics of condensed systems, as well as teachers, postgraduates and students, specializing in the field of materials science.

Zustand: Sehr gut | Sprache: Englisch | Produktart: Bücher | This book is dedicated to the fundamental physical aspects of stability, the influence of structural defects on the properties and structural phase transformations of BCC alloys. The authors present patterns that occur in the structural-phase states of functional alloys with low stability or instability under thermal cycling effects. Structural-phase transformations and the physical laws governing the influence of the thermomechanical effect on the properties of alloys are examined to advance development of technological processes for processing functional materials. Features:Studies the correlation between structural phase states and changes in the physico-mechanical properties of intermetallic compounds Explores the influence of thermomechanical cycling on the properties of functional alloys Details low-stability pretransition states in alloys.
